EXCLUSIVE: 'New York isn't safe for anyone': Crypto expert, 33, reveals he was shot FIVE times by robber who tried to steal his $450,000 Richard Mille watch after Manhattan hotel ambush
Pierrick Jamaux, 33, was getting out of an Uber in Midtown when he was shot five times on March 18
He told DailyMail.com he believes he was targeted and followed for hours or days before being ambushed
Jamaux said the bullets broke his femur and severed his femoral artery, almost killing him
At the time of the robbery he was wearing a Richard Mille watch, which is worth an eye-watering $450,000
The suspect was unable to wrangle the pricey watch from Jamaux's wrist because its anti-theft mechanism
Jamaux has undergone six surgeries so far but remains in hospital in New York as he recovers from his injuries
Attack comes amid a terrifying surge in crime which the mayor says has made the city a 'laughingstock'
